  1. Day 1: Coaker's Walk
    10 minutes (2.5 km) from Kodaikanal Lake

    Coaker's Walk offers stunning views of the surrounding valleys and hills of Kodaikanal. This scenic walkway is a perfect spot to enjoy the company of friends while gazing at the breathtaking views of the Western Ghats. The 1 km long path is lined with lush green trees and offers several viewing points with telescopes to get an uninterrupted view of the landscape. Don't forget to capture some Instagram-worthy pictures on this beautiful walkway.

  4. Day 2: Dolphin's Nose
    55 minutes (18.3 km) from The Traveller's Hut Restaurant

    Dolphin's Nose is a unique rock formation that looks like the nose of a dolphin. This place offers a 180 degrees view of the surrounding valleys, hills, and tea gardens, which will leave you awestruck. This place is also famous for its trekking trails, which are not for the faint-hearted. You can also visit the nearby Echo Point, which is another popular tourist destination.

  5. Day 2: Guna Caves
    20 minutes (7.5 km) from Dolphin's Nose

    Guna Caves is a natural marvel located in the Pillar Rocks area of Kodaikanal. These caves are also known as Devil's Kitchen and are believed to have been used by the Pandavas during their exile. The dark interiors of these caves with small openings make it a perfect location for a thrilling experience. These caves have narrow passages where you can crawl through and explore while getting your adrenaline pumping.

Useful tips

If you have more time, you can visit the Kodaikanal Lake, Bryant Park, or the Pine Forest for some leisure activities. For adventure enthusiasts, the Trekking trails in the Berijam Forest Reserve or the Perumal Peak are highly recommended. If you have less time, you can skip Guna Caves and visit the Kurinji Andavar Temple or the Silver Cascade Waterfall. It is recommended to carry some warm clothing as the temperature drops to 10-12°C during the night.
